Course Goal / Objective

The aim of this course is to analyze series -which will be collected on the basis of the Turkish economy from the databases related to economic researches- with appropriate statistical methods and to show the importance of statistics in the field of economics practically.

Course Content

Data sources; Central Bank of the Republic of Turkey and OECD leading indicators; trend analysis; index types (foreign trade indices, price indices, consumer confidence indices, sectoral confidence indices); various statistics (construction permit statistics, housing sales and price statistics etc.); data reading; inflation calculation; structural properties of gross domestic product; economic fluctuations; Kitchin, Kuznets, Kondratieff cycles; fiscal and monetary statistics; risk measurement are basic issues.

Week Plan

Week Topic Preparation Methods
1 Types of data in economic researches, indicators, variables and graph types, basic statistical concepts Reading
2 Data reading methods with practical, theoretical and accounting approaches Readings and application
3 The concept of index, index types (simple and composite indices; Laspeyres, Paasche and Fisher indices); index weighing and commenting Readings and application
4 Data reading methods with practical, theoretical and accounting approaches Readings and application
5 Methods of tracking economic developments in terms of demand-supply production; Sectoral expectation-confidence indices Readings and application
6 Interpretations of inflation and price indices; Some structural features of national income Readings and application
7 Fluctuations in the economy (Kitchin cycles, Juglar curves, Kuznets and Kondratieff cycles); Leading, coincident and lagging indicators Readings and application
8 Mid-Term Exam Yarıyıl sonu sınavına yönelik hazırlık
9 Foreign trade and industry statistics applied in Turkey; Financial and monetary statistics Readings and application
10 Risk concept and measurement; Interpretation of financial statements Readings and application
11 Stock Exchange and development indices Readings and application
12 Monitoring of the economy and prices; Consumer prices I-Index Readings and application
13 Exchange rate market and outsourcing; OECD and Central Bank leading indicators indices Readings and application
14 Economic applications of regression and trend analysis Readings, problem set and application
15 Some analyzes of time series methods Readings, problem set and application
